According to http://www.ietf.org/rfc/rfc4254.txt most channel messages contain the channel id of the recipient channel, not the sender id. This allows the recipient connection multiplexer to route the message to the correct channel.
This changeset fixes several messages that incorrectly send the local channel id instead of the remote channel's id.
While sessions were being created and closed in sequence channels in the channel pool were freed and reused on the server side of the connection at the same rate as was done on the client, so the channel local and remote channel ids always corresponded. As soon as I had concurrent sessions on the same clientConn the server started to complain of 'uknown channel id N' where N is the local channel id, which is actually paired with server channel id K.

This CL inverts the direction of the Stdin/out/err members of the
Session struct so they reflect the API of the exec.Cmd. In doing so
it borrows heavily from the exec package.
Additionally Shell now returns immediately, wait for completion using
Wait. Exec calls Wait internally and so blocks until the remote
command is complete.

Some remote servers send a 0 window size in the channel
open confirm msg, others send a non zero window size. Make
sure this initial advertisement is not lost.

The payload of a data message is defined as an SSH string type,
which uses the first four bytes to encode its length. When channelData
and channelExtendedData were added I defined Payload as []byte to
be able to use it directly without a string to []byte conversion. This
resulted in the length data leaking into the payload data.
This CL fixes the bug, and restores agl's original fast path code.
Additionally, a bug whereby s.lock was not released if a packet arrived
for an invalid channel has been fixed.
Finally, as they were no longer used, I have removed
the channelData and channelExtedendData structs.

This CL replaces the Cmd type with a Session type representing
interactive channels. This lays the foundation for supporting
other kinds of channels like direct-tcpip or x11.
